A is considered the better answer than C because distributed storage locations are a common component of big data because big data often involves extremely large and complex datasets that cannot be stored or processed on a single machine or in a single location. Instead, big data is typically distributed across a large number of storage nodes or servers, with each node storing a portion of the data. This allows for scalability, increased performance and fault tolerance when dealing with large amounts of data. On the other hand, distributed data collection is a process in which data is collected from multiple sources, often in different locations, and then brought together for processing and analysis. This approach can be important in some big data scenarios, but it is not a fundamental requirement of big data as a whole. Therefore, A is more aligned with the big data concept.
